全反式维甲酸治疗动脉粥样硬化兔肝脏微量元素含量的变化

摘    要:目的探讨实验性动脉粥样硬化兔肝脏组织中zn、Fe、Cu、Mn和cr、Pb、cd含量的变化。方法用高脂饮食复制兔动脉粥样硬化模型,然后给予全反式维甲酸建立治疗组模型,获取肝脏,用硝酸、过氧化氢混合液微波消解样品,采用原子吸收光谱法测定肝脏组织中zn、Fe、Cu、Mn和Cr、Pb、cd的含量。结果高脂组肝脏组织zn、Fe、Cu、Mn和cr、Pb、cd含量分别为86.09、277.1、11.07、5.366mg/kg和115.2、286.0、210.5μg//kg,治疗组肝脏组织zn、Fe、Cu、Mn和cr、Pb、cd含量分别为135.3、347.7、10.72、7.218mg/kg和137.3、209.4、250.2μg/kg。结论经过维甲酸治疗后,zn、Fe、Mn、Cr含量明显提高,基本达到正常组水平。

Changes of Trace Element Content after All - Trans Retinoic Acid Treatment of Atherosclerotic in Rabbit Liver

Abstract:Objective To explore the change of Zn, Fe, Cu, Mn and Cr, Pb, Cd in rabbits' liver with atherosclerosis disease. Method With a high -fat diet, the authors have reproduced rabbits' liver with atherosclerosis disease, and through applying all -trans -retinoic acid to obtain the sample, then microwavedigesting the sample with miscible liquids of nitric acid and peroxide of hydrogen. Trace elements content as Zn, Fe, Cu, Mn and Cr, Pb, Cd have been measured with atomic fluorescence spectrometry. Result The content of Zn, Fe, Cu, Mn, Cr, Pb and Cd elements in the high - adiposegroup is 86.09, 277.1, 11.07, 5. 366 mg/kg and 115.2, 286.0, 210. 5 μg/kg respectively, while in treatment group, contents of them are 135.3, 347.7, 10.72, 7.218 mg/kg and 137.3, 209.4, 250. 2 μg/kg respectively. Conclusion After treatment with all - trans - retinoic acid, the content of Zn, Fe, Mn and Cr elements have increased significantly, and have basically reached the normal level.
